Firefox: YouTube verlangt den Flash-Player

Gerd Molz

Cadet 4th Year
Registriert
Aug. 2011
Beiträge
107
Moin Leute,
ich habe eine Frage bezüglich YouTube, Firefox und HTML5.

YouTube soll ab Firefox 36.0 Beta 1 standardmäßig auf den HTML5-Player setzen, allerdings möchte YouTube nun wieder den Flash-Player verwenden (von heute auf morgen während der Benutzung von Beta 6). Bis zu diesem Zeitpunkt funktionierte es, aber auf einmal musste ich den Wert für „media.mediasource.enabled“ musste wieder auf „true“ setzen. Ebenfalls verlangt YouTube bei jedem Neustart des Browsers den HTML5-Player erneut per Hand zu aktivieren (Cookie wird gelöscht).

Deaktiviere ich das Flash-Plugin funktioniert der HTML5-Player tadellos, allerdings schaue ich relativ oft bei Twitch vorbei und vor jedem Besuch den Flash-Player in den Einstellungen zu aktivieren, ist auf Dauer sehr nervig.

Verwendet wird:

- Firefox 36.0 (habe heute ein Update von Beta 10 auf die Release-Version bekommen)
- NoScript 2.6.9.15 (Skripte für HTML5 sind freigegeben)
- Abblock Edge 2.1.8
- Flash-Player 16.0.0.305 (click-to-play)
- es werden jegliche Cookies, Cache-Dateien und Website-Daten beim Beenden gelöscht
- Neuinstallation bringt keine Besserung

Google habe ich diesbezüglich schon gefragt, allerdings habe ich bisher nichts Hilfreiches gefunden.
In den Release-Notes der Beta-Versionen steht ebenfalls nur „Implemented a subset of the Media Source Extensions (MSE) API to allow native HTML5 playback on YouTube“.
Auf ein extra Add-On würde ich gerne verzichten.

Hat einer von euch vielleicht eine Lösung für mein Problem? Ich bedanke mich schon einmal für eure Antworten und wünsche allen ein ruhiges und schönes Wochenende. :)


Mit freundlichen Grüßen
Gerd
 

Anhänge

  • mediasource.png
    mediasource.png
    6,6 KB · Aufrufe: 349
  • Datenschutz.png
    Datenschutz.png
    63,7 KB · Aufrufe: 339
Aktivier wieder die HTML5-Beta. MSE wurde wieder wegen Fehlern herausgepatcht
 
Toms schrieb:
Aktivier wieder die HTML5-Beta. MSE wurde wieder wegen Fehlern herausgepatcht

media.mediasource.enabled habe ich bereits auf "true" gesetzt. Oder gibt es noch eine andere Einstellungen?
 
Zuletzt bearbeitet:
Firefox 35.0.1
https://www.youtube.com/html5

.... "es werden jegliche Cookies, Cache-Dateien und Website-Daten beim Beenden gelöscht"

Wird wohl immer wieder auf "Default/Flash" stehen wenn alles gelöscht wird.
 
Zuletzt bearbeitet von einem Moderator:
Mozilla/Firefox steuert nur, ob 'media.mediasource.enabled' aktiviert wrid:
Code:
// Whether to enable MediaSource support.  We want to enable on non-release
 // builds and on release windows, but on release builds restrict to YouTube.  We
 // don't enable for YouTube on non-Windows for now because the MP4 code for
 // those platforms isn't ready yet.
-#if defined(XP_WIN) || !defined(RELEASE_BUILD)
+#if defined(XP_WIN)
 pref("media.mediasource.enabled", true);
 #else
 pref("media.mediasource.enabled", false);
 #endif
Siehe auch Bug 1118945 - (ytb37) [Meta] Enable MSE by default for Windows 7+ users on Firefox 37
bis zum 11.02. > . . .users on Firefox 36

Das der HTML5 statt des Flashplayers auf Youtube verwendet wird, steuert Youtube selber.

Die Media Source Extension befindet sich halt noch in der Entwicklung:
Media Source ExtensionsW3C Editor's Draft 03 February 2015
 
Zuletzt bearbeitet: (Ergänzung)
bobbuilder schrieb:
Firefox 35.0.1
https://www.youtube.com/html5

.... "es werden jegliche Cookies, Cache-Dateien und Website-Daten beim Beenden gelöscht"

Wird wohl immer wieder auf "Default/Flash" stehen wenn alles gelöscht wird.

Mir ist klar, dass durch das Löschen der Cookies diese Einstellung gelöscht wird. Allerdings hatte mir YouTube (ab 36.0 Beta 1) davor einfach den HTML5-Player angeboten, ohne diesen manuell aktivieren zu müssen (die Cookies wurden auch gelöscht). Ich habe mich halt nur gewundert, dass aufeinmal der Flash-Player wieder als Standard genutzt wird.
 
Die ist das Flash PlugIn Eingestellt? Dauer aktiv doer Click-to-Play? Im Zweifellsfall könnte letzteres noch helfen.
 
Ist schon seit Ewigkeiten auf Click-to-Play gestellt.
 
Zuletzt bearbeitet:
Die Steuerung des verwendeten Player auf youtube hängt mit dem User-Agent zusammen, dies kann der Browser nur indirekt beeinflussen. Je nach User-Agent wird auf youtube der Standard-Player oder HTML5-Videoplayer verwendet.

Gecko user agent string reference [developer.mozilla.org]
Mozilla/5.0 (platform; rv:geckoversion) Gecko/geckotrail Firefox/firefoxversion
"Mozilla/5.0 (Windows NT 6.1; Win64; x64; rv:38.0) Gecko/20100101 Firefox/38.0"

Für einen kurzen Test kann in der about:config der Eintrag general.useragent.override auf z.B. "Mozilla/5.0 (Windows NT 6.1; Win64; x64; rv:38.0) Gecko/20100101 Firefox/38.0" gesetzt werden, dann wird der HTML5-Player verwendet.

Hinweis:
Der Eintrag 'general.useragent.override' kann nicht gelöscht, sondern nur zurückgesetzt werden.
 
Zuletzt bearbeitet: (Ergänzung)
Mit der Version 37.0 Beta 1 funktioniert es wieder einwandfrei. Mal schauen ob Mozilla es schafft MSE in dieser Version komplett zu implementieren. Ich hoffe es zumindest.
 
Zurück
Oben